JOYY Inc. is a Singaporean technology holding company investing in social networking services.[1][2]
History
- In July 2011, YY Inc. was established as a holding company in the Cayman Islands.
- On September 6, 2011, YY Inc. made Duowan BVI a wholly owned subsidiary through a share exchange.
- Web-based "YY" started in October 2012.
- Listed on the NASDAQ market on November 21, 2012.
- In November 2014, YY Inc. started the game livestreaming business unit "Huya" (Huya).[3]
- Started strategic investment in Bigo Inc. in May 2018. Completed acquisition of Bigo Inc. in March 2019.[4]
- In March 2018, signed a strategic partnership agreement with Shanghai Chuangsi Enterprise Development Co., Ltd. and transferred the online game business of the YY segment to Shanghai Chuangsi.[5]

- On April 3, 2020, a part of the shares of HUYA Inc. was transferred to Tencent, and HUYA Inc. was deconsolidated.[6]
- In the first half of 2021, YY Live (mobile app "YY mobile app", website "YY.com", PC software "PC YY") was sold to Baidu.[7]

Brands and Services
Bigo Live
Bigo Live is a live streaming platform owned by a Singapore-based BIGO Technology,[8][9][10] which was founded in 2014 by David Li and Jason Hu. As of 2019, BIGO Technology is owned by Joyy. Joyy completed the acquisition of BIGO Technology in March 2019.[11]
Likee
Likee (formerly LIKE) is a short video creation and sharing app, available for iOS and Android operating systems.[12][13][14]
YY.com
YY is a major Chinese video-based social network, a subsidiary of JOYY.[15]
